It was a quiet session in Asia, with little in the way of major news or data releases. FX markets saw only narrow ranges, though USD/JPY eased slightly late in the session without a clear catalyst.

Earlier, U.S.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ick said a 90-day extension to the U.S.–China trade truce was the likely outcome of ongoing negotiations in Stockholm. Talks between the two sides began Monday and are set to continue Tuesday.

In a notable diplomatic development, President Trump denied Taiwan’s President permission to stop in New York en route to Central America. The move is seen as a clear signal of Trump’s desire to keep relations with China on a constructive footing, likely with trade and broader geopolitical stability in mind — a point that is unlikely to be lost on markets.
